This review provides an account of the phosphatase activities of benthic marine algae and is based on reports for more than a hundred species, including cyanobacteria, red, brown and green algae. Particular emphasis is given to the use of phosphomonoesterase activity as a rapid means of assessing the phosphorus status of the alga and thus indirectly that of the environment. An understanding of the influence of environmental factors and the growth pattern of the particular alga is important in carrying out assays. For instance, the response to light differs markedly between species, especially in short-term assays, when the effect can be obvious or none. Considerations about the methodology for measuring alkaline phosphatase activity are discussed, particularly whether to simulate field conditions or to use optimum conditions. Recommendations are suggested concerning the best methodology for routine use, followed by a discussion of the future prospects for the method.
